对生物结构的观测表明在孔口附近的纤维是连续绕过的,已有实验证明这种绕孔结构的强度比钻孔结构有显著提高.利用迭代设计方法得到单层板绕孔方案,在此基础上构成复合材料层合板,并对含预成型孔层合板在面内复杂载荷作用下的强度进行了分析,结果证实了该仿生结构具有较高的承载能力.
